This job will start remote and transition into an in-office position during the year. Applicants must be able to work in Stamford, CT
The Administrative Assistant provides general office management support as well as support to the Executive Partners.
Essential Functions:
-Provide Front Desk support
-Answer and redirect phone calls and emails to the correct department or staff
-Receive and distribute mail, packages, and other deliveries.
-Greet clients and other office visitors; alerting appropriate staff that visitors have
arrived
-Coordinate conference room and office space schedules
-Drafts and distributes weekly RAPS emails
-Coordinating schedules for senior partners and providing all necessary meeting preparation and follow-up
-Assists with coordinating and scheduling meetings and preparing materials for
meetings for Development, Finance, Legal, and Production Management
-Assists with meeting setup, including Skype calls, conference call dial-ins, etc
-Takes notes in meetings and distributes to appropriate attendees
-Tracking expenses and reconciling credit card statements for partners
-Assists with completing purchase orders for various expenses and expense reports for senior staff
-Assists Operations team with management of social media accounts
-Books domestic and international travel for senior staff as needed
-Assists in compiling and distributing post cut schedules
-Supply room, kitchen, and office crafty organization, inventory, and ordering
-Assists Operations team with company events and screenings, including
ordering, setup, breakdown, and support during events
-Communicate with building supervisor for any floor needs
-Assist supervisors and producers on project based needs
-Runs errands as needed
